Strategic Placement and Limitations

While this asset is robust, it is not a one-size-fits-all solution. It works best in large product previews, themed bundles, and decorative layouts where the intricacy of the layers can be appreciated. It shines in social media graphics and design bundle covers where visual impact is prioritized.

However, there are areas where caution is required. If you are designing tiny sticker details or complex layouts with heavy text, the multiple layers of the Shadow Box Alphabet Paper Cut. Letter R might become muddy or difficult to cut cleanly. It is less suitable for low-resolution print products or crowded thumbnails where fine details get lost. Additionally, when preparing files for Cricut project use, ensure that the cutting lines are optimized; overly complex paths can lead to weeding nightmares for the end user. Always check how the design performs on dark backgrounds to ensure the shadow effects do not disappear.

Practical Seller Notes for Commercial Use

Before listing any finished goods derived from this illustration, rigorous testing is non-negotiable. Here is my checklist for ensuring quality control:

  1. Test on Real Mockups: Verify the scale and proportion on actual product templates, not just digital overlays.
  2. Background Checks: Preview the PNG design on both stark white and deep charcoal backgrounds to assess contrast.
  3. Print Color Verification: Ensure the colors translate accurately from screen to print, especially for sublimation.
  4. File Organization: If reselling as a clipart bundle, organize the layers clearly in the zip folder to enhance the customer experience.
  5. Font Pairing: Experiment pairing this letter with serif, sans serif, script, and display fonts to create cohesive visual hierarchy in your designs.
  6. Licensing Confirmation: Always double-check the commercial license terms to confirm you are allowed to sell finished products like shirts or mugs.

It is also vital to remember that this is a digital product; no physical goods are included. Clear communication in your listings is key to avoiding customer confusion.
